As host of the FIFA World Cup 2022, Doha expanded Hamad International Airport (HIA), completing the Central Concourse Expansion Project to handle over 58 million passengers annually. The LEED Silver-certified, GSAS 4-Star-rated design features an 85m column-free grid shell roof allowing natural light and climate control. A 6,000 sqm indoor tropical garden with over 300 trees, a 125m sky bridge, and water features offers a serene experience. Taking inspiration from the waves of desert dunes, the profiled roof of the central concourse serves not only aesthetic but also a functional purpose, funneling down to the ground to improve water and sand drainage from the desert winds.
